Abilitare Proprietà Personalizzate CSS durante il salvataggio in HTML con Node.js tramite C++

Possibili Scenari di Utilizzo

Quando salvi il file Excel in HTML, per lo scenario in cui ci sono più occorrenze di un’immagine base64, con proprietà personalizzate i dati dell’immagine devono essere salvati una sola volta, migliorando così le prestazioni dell’HTML risultante. Usa la proprietà HtmlSaveOptions.getEnableCssCustomProperties() e impostala true durante il salvataggio in HTML. todo:image_alt_text

Abilita le Proprietà CSS Personalizzate durante il salvataggio in HTML

Il codice di esempio seguente mostra l’uso della proprietà HtmlSaveOptions.getEnableCssCustomProperties(). La schermata mostra l’effetto di questa proprietà quando non è impostata su true. Scarica il file Excel di esempio utilizzato in questo codice e l'output HTML generato per riferimento.

Codice di Esempio

const path = require("path");
const AsposeCells = require("aspose.cells.node");

// The path to the documents directory.
const dataDir = path.join(__dirname, "data");
// Load sample workbook
const workbook = new AsposeCells.Workbook(path.join(dataDir, "sampleEnableCssCustomProperties.xlsx"));

const opts = new AsposeCells.HtmlSaveOptions();
opts.setExportImagesAsBase64(true);

// Enable EnableCssCustomProperties
opts.setEnableCssCustomProperties(true);

// Save the workbook in HTML
workbook.save(path.join(dataDir, "outputEnableCssCustomProperties.html"), opts);